The Integrated Archival Analysis System (Bottino Method) is a structured framework for historical-documentary research based on cross-archival correlation, critical validation of sources, and prosopographic reconstruction. The system is designed to address the complexity of fragmented documentary corpora, particularly in medieval and early modern contexts, enabling the reconstruction of territorial, institutional, and socio-economic dynamics. This community collects methodological studies, structured datasets, and applied research outputs developed within the framework, with particular reference to source-based historical analysis and documentary interpretation. The objective is to establish a replicable and scalable research model capable of integrating heterogeneous sources into a coherent analytical system.
